Se realizaron 40 muestreos entre marzo y octubre de 2012, empleando técnicas estandarizadas para monitorear anfibios y reptiles (VES y Transecto de banda auditiva), sobre las coberturas de la tierra identificadas y seleccionadas. En un área de estudio de 20 km2, se registraron 22 especies de anfibios y 40 especies de reptiles, las cuales representan entre 31 y 50% de las especies registradas para la región Caribe y el Bs-t en Colombia. La cobertura Tejido urbano discontinuo (ZU), fue la cobertura que presentó mayor riqueza de especies (21 anfibios y 33 reptiles) y mayor abundancia proporcional (H&#700; = 2.83; H' max = 3.98; J' = 0.71); los valores de equidad (J') se presentaron en el rango de 0.66-0.76 entre las diferentes coberturas de la tierra. No existen diferencias significativas en la diversidad (H&#700;) entre la cobertura ZU y la cobertura Bosque fragmentado inundable con vegetación secundaria (Bfi) (t 0.05(2)18198246.5 = 1.96); la cobertura Cultivo de palma (CP) y la cobertura Mosaico de pastos y cultivos transitorios inundables con setos de árboles y arbustos (MPC) (t 0.05(2)7370.49 = 1.96). Las coberturas de la tierra que presentaron mayor relación (IJ = 0.68) fueron la asociación CP y Mosaico de Pastos enmalezados o enrastrojados con setos de árboles y arbustos (MP), mientras que la relación más baja la presentó la asociación Bfi y MP (IJ = 0.55). Los reptiles fueron el grupo más diverso y los anfibios registraron los mayores valores de abundancia durante el estudio. Éste es el primer aporte referente a la composición de la herpetofauna para esta localidad; la riqueza de anfibios y reptiles puede considerarse alta en relación con otros estudios realizados en el departamento de La Guajira, aunque la composición de anfibios y reptiles que presentaron mayor abundancia se registran como especies generalistas de amplio rango de distribución y que pueden desarrollarse en ambientes con diferentes grados de perturbación, lo cual evidencia la necesidad de estudios dirigidos a evaluar la situación de la biodiversidad en esta localidad con otros enfoques que permitan generar una interpretación más cercana al impacto de los usos del suelo sobre la coberturas de la tierra y la diversidad asociada, sin omitir cambios más complejos como la homogeneización biótica.]]></p></abstract>

Forty samples were made between March and October 2012 using standardized techniques for monitoring amphibians and reptiles (VES and audio strip transect), on the coverage of the identified and selected land. A total of 22 species of amphibians and 40 species of reptiles were recorded in the study area of 20 km2, representing between 31 and 50% of the species recorded for the Caribbean and Bs-t in Colombia. The coverage discontinuous urban fabric (ZU), contained higher species richness (21 amphibians and 33 reptiles) and greater proportional abundance (H&#700; = 2.83; H' max = 3.98; J' = 0.71); the values of equity (J') occurred in the range of 0.66 to 0.76 between different land coverages. No significant differences in diversity (H&#700;) between the ZU coverage and fragmented floodplain forest with secondary vegetation (Bfi) (t 0.05(2)18198246.5 = 1.96); Cultivation palm coverage (CP) and Mosaic flood grasses and temporal crops with hedges of trees and shrubs (MPC) (t 0.05(2)7370.49 = 1.96). The land coverages that had a close relationship (IJ = 0.68) were the CP association and mosaic weedy grasses with hedges of trees and shrubs (MP), while the lowest ratio was the association Bfi and MP (IJ = 0.55). The reptiles were the most diverse group and amphibians recorded the highest abundance values during the study. The present study is the first contribution concerning the composition of the herpetofauna for this location; the richness of amphibians and reptiles can be considered high in relation to other studies in La Guajira, although the composition of amphibians and reptiles showing the greatest abundance are recorded as wide distribution species and tolerant to environments with different degrees of disturbance, and are considered generalists. This shows the need for studies aimed at assessing the status of biodiversity in this locality with other approaches for generate a closer understanding of the impact of land use on land cover and diversity associated, without omitting more complex changes as biotic homogenization.]]></p></abstract>
